Firefox:2.0 Institutional Deployment

Introduction

This document describes the feature requirements for corporate/enterprise deployment which includes large businesses (>10,000 users), small business, colleges and universities, etc.

The next section assumes you're running in a windows environment:

Deploying the software is easy:
either through re-imaging, or
push this .msi file
via Active Directory GPO
or scripts, landesk etc...

Things that you will run into are:

  • deployment of options for Firefox
  • deployment of extensions/themes
  • deployment of settings for extensions
  • locking down all/some of the settings

Different configurations of your network can be:

  • no roaming profiles (which can be difficult)

Firefox's default behavior is sticking the extensions/preferences into the local users profile with a unique identifier. What is needed is a way to control/lock down the options at the server (via AD).

FirefoxADM - Mark Sammons has given to the world a tool to be used in Active Directory environments called FirefoxADM. It allows Active Directory administrators to control Firefox Options in much the same way as you would IE.
